Instructions to make a Pokemon Butterfree character craft.

Materials Needed:

  • 2 Large Purple Pom-Poms
  • 2 Round Coffee Filter
  • Watercolor Paints
  • Black Pipe Cleaner
  • 2 Small Red Beads
  • 1 Small Turquoise Bead
  • Turquoise Felt
  • Glue

Instructions:
Take the coffee filters and spray them with water until they lay flat but aren't drenched (it should only take a few short sprays). Blob the watercolors on the wet coffee filters; they will blend together to make colorful designs. When you are happy with your design on one, repeat this process with another coffee filter. Put the wet filters in a safe place to dry. This will have wings a bit more colorful than Butterfree's, but you can just use a marker instead to draw a truer design.

When they are dry gather up the coffee filter in the middle, trying to keep the outside edges flat. Glue the wings onto one of the purple pom-poms. It works best to use a hot glue gun, but please get an adult to help! Now glue the other pom-pom to the first pom-pom right where you glued on the coffee filters. Spread the ends of the coffee filter out to look like wings.

Fold the pipe cleaners into V shapes the size you want your antenna to be, cut, and glue to the top of one of the pom-poms. Glue on the red beads for eyes and the turquoise beads in the nose/mouth area. Cut out 2 very small turquoise felt ovals and glue them on for the feet.

Your butterfree is now done! If you want, you can attach a magnet strip to the back and hang it on the fridge!
